Study for the further development of CIRRNET

The Critical Incident Reporting & Reacting NETwork (CIRRNET) is the only comprehensive, national reporting and learning platform for service providers in the Swiss healthcare system. The HSLU study is intended to serve the further development of CIRRNET.

Overview

CIRRNET, the Critical Incident Reporting & Reacting NETwork, which is operated by the Swiss Patient Safety Foundation (SPS), fulfils a central network function as a supra-regional institution for local error reporting systems of service providers in the Swiss healthcare system. In the future, CIRRNET should establish itself more broadly as a national reporting platform for critical incidents and as a database and make a greater contribution to increasing patient safety. In order to achieve this, the Federal Quality Commission (EQC) has commissioned a study that will firstly provide a basis for decisions on the further development of CIRRNET as a standardised national reporting platform for all types of service providers in accordance with Art. 35 Para. 2 KVG, as well as concrete implementation recommendations on how to proceed. Secondly, the study should develop implementation measures for how feedback from CIRRNET can lead to effective improvement measures for service providers. The project is being realised in collaboration with Interface Politikstudien Forschung Beratung AG and the Swiss Patient Safety Foundation. The project team is supported by an advisory board.
